We say this because recently this gentleman, through the institution he leads, gave a full 12 million euros with VAT in a tender where others offered 600 million lek less than the winner, and yet they were not taken into consideration.

It is about the tender with reference number REF-42844-09-21-2022 and with the object "Systematization and revitalization of the escarpments in Plani Bardhë". By consulting the tender documentation, it is learned that the revitalization and systematization of the escarpments includes the road axis Ura e Vashë – Qafë Buall, which lies in the Central Mountainous Region of Albania.

This road segment runs along and on the northern slope of the Mat river valley. The village of Plan i Bardhë is also located in the Mat river valley, from which the road segment got its name. The limit fund of this procedure is 1,170,234,457 new ALL without VAT or about 12 million euros with VAT.

It is seen that 6 operators or combinations of operators have been submitted to the competition. Among these winners, the merger of the operators SELAMI LLC + COMPANY RIVIERA 2008 + GARDEN LINE was announced for the offer of 1,146,500,000 new leks without VAT or about 12 million euros including VAT.

But comparing the offers of all participants, it turns out that someone else gave a cheaper offer, even with a scary difference of over 600 million old leks with VAT less than the winner.

Surprisingly, this low offer was not taken into consideration by Berberi, who apparently continued calmly to "cut with scissors" the money of the Albanians. On the other hand, the winning value is almost 98% of the limit fund, raising strong doubts that we are dealing with a predetermined winner from the beginning.
